Output 126d2cd134d2e93b5c026d1471449093bf07cbe5e21dc7e5376fd0fc9134d590:0

value
103659
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ec8b7803c39b4b9c3597ed93199cb1902b45eaf8 OP_EQUAL
address
3PFkUH6emyAKbdhkv9zZppRmncE1rX8L2H
transaction
126d2cd134d2e93b5c026d1471449093bf07cbe5e21dc7e5376fd0fc9134d590
spent
true